Our Pass bolsters education and opportunity for young people in Greater Manchester

More than 50,000 young people are benefitting from free travel to college, work and to meet up with family and friends through Greater Manchester's Our Pass, which grants unlimited free bus travel to 16 to 18-year-olds. First introduced in 2019, 170,000 young people have benefitted from the pass, … [Read more...]

T Level industry placements reformed to reflect modern working practices

Changes have been announced to T Level industry placements that will expand opportunities for businesses to offer placements for students. In line with industry trends and real-life hybrid working practices most students will now be able to complete up to 20% of their placement hours remotely, … [Read more...]
